Tunnel Vision

Album: Painting Pictures (2017)
Charted: 6

Songfacts®:

  • Dieuson Octave is a Florida born and raised hip-hop recording artist of Haitian heritage. From the age of six, Octave used the nickname "Black" and when he joined Instagram he chose the username "Kodak Black". This subsequently became his performing name.
  • Black has had frequent run-ins with the law throughout his career. The resulting several stints he has spent in jail have stunted his rise to fame. He raps here about needing to focus on his music career rather than giving in to the temptation to pursue illegal activities.

    Lil Kodak they don't like to see you winnin'
    They wanna see you in the penitentiary
    I need me a lil' baby who gon' listen
    My mama told me, "Boy make a decision"
    Right now I gotta keep a tunnel vision.


    Black's haters are rooting for his downfall. However if the rapper maintains a tunnel vision and concentrate his efforts on his career, he can keep out of jail.
  • Tunnel vision is when an individual focuses exclusively on a single or limited objective or view. The resulting narrowed field of vision is compared to being within a tunnel looking out. The phrase was first used around 1942.
  • Black raps at the beginning of the first verse

    I jumped out of that Wraith, Kodak bought a Wraith
    I get any girl I want, any girl I want


    In the original version that Black performed in several concerts he rapped: "I get any girl I want, I don't gotta' rape". The lyric seemed to refer to a charge of sexual assault in which a woman accused the Florida rapper of forcing himself on her in a South Carolina hotel room. His team most likely thought it best to change the line to make it less offensive.
